Below is a list of all the smart home devices I use and a what I think about them.
Smart Assistant: Amazon Alexa
We chose Amazon Alexa to control our smart home, because it is easy to manage and we are in the Amazon ecosystem more than the Google ecosystem. We mainly have Echo Dots, but also have one Echo and one Echo Show.
Cameras: Ring Video Doorbell Pro, Wyze Cam (v2) and Wyze Cam Pan
We chose the Ring Video Doorbell about two years ago, mainly because it was one of the only smart doorbells on the market at the time.
We chose the Wyze Cam (v2) and the Wyze Cam Pan mainly for their price and the features you get for that price.
Smart Lights: Phillips Hue
We don’t have the whole house on Phillips Hue, but we have it in some of the rooms. We chose it because of its integration with Amazon Alexa and Apple HomeKit.
Smart Thermostat: Nest Smart Thermostat (Generation 3)
We chose the Nest Smart Thermoset for its easy connection and compatibility with Amazon Alexa.
Smoke/CO alarms: Nest Protects
The Nest Protects are awesome with one of the main reasons we have multipule is the ability to link them together so if one of them goes off they all go off.
Entertainment Controller: Logitech Harmony Hub:
The Harmony Hub is great for anyone who has a crazy entertainment set up and the ability to control it with Amazon Alexa makes it a great addition to any entertainment setup.
